Important differences between Whipped cream and Ice cream sandwich

  • Whipped cream has more Vitamin A RAE, and Vitamin B12, however, Ice cream sandwich has more Copper, Manganese, Vitamin B3, Folate, Vitamin B2, and Vitamin B1.
  • Whipped cream's daily need coverage for Saturated Fat is 58% more.
  • Whipped cream has 6 times more Vitamin B12 than Ice cream sandwich. Whipped cream has 0.29µg of Vitamin B12, while Ice cream sandwich has 0.05µg.
  • Ice cream sandwich is lower in Saturated Fat.

The food varieties used in the comparison are Cream, whipped, cream topping, pressurized and Ice cream sandwich.
